    You are at the final table of a $3+R online satelite to the IPT supsat in Dublin. 1st is a ticket worth $356. Nothing for 2nd.

    There are 9 players left. You have 28K in chips, blinds are 800/1600. CL has about 36K so you are in reasonable shape.

    UTG+1 pushes all in for 11K and its folded around to you in the BB. He has been at your table for over an our and has pushed twice with QQ and has basically been picking his spots well and playing solid poker.

    You have 22. Call or fold?

    You will have to put an extra 9400 chips into the pot in order to win a pot 22800 chips big, so your hand needs to be good 41% of the time. In order for your hand to be good at least 41% of the time utg + 1 would need to be pushing on almost any ace and broadway hands like KJ and KQ.
